Homemade Breakfast Sausage

This simple homemade breakfast sausage is the perfect addition to your weekend breakfast spread. Full of spices, garlic, and sweet maple syrup.

Servings: 12 patties
Calories: 200 kcal
Course: Breakfast
Cuisine: American

Ingredients

  • 2 pounds ground fatty pork
  • 1/4 cup real maple syrup
  • 2 cloves garlic minced
  • 2 teaspoons kosher sal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on poultry seasoning
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on crushed red pepper
  • 1/4 teaspoon fresh grated nutmeg

Instructions

    Cup of Yum
  1. In a large bowl mix pork, maple syrup, garlic, salt, pepper, poultry seasoning, smoked paprika, crushed red pepper, and nutmeg together. I find it's easiest to use your hands to mix together the sausage.
  2. Make (about 12) smaller-sized breakfast sausage patties and either cook them immediately or package them to freeze.
  3. If cooking, immediately he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at.
  4. Cook until both sides are browned and the pork is fully cooked about 10-15 minutes.
